Pour the developer in the dish. biologist work bcWebRayograph was Man Ray's name for photogram, a type of photograph made without a camera or a lens. To make photograms, objects are placed onto light-sensitive paper and then exposed to light. The light areas of the print are where objects have rested on the paper and stopped light exposing the paper. biologix human traffickingWeb25 de nov. de 2024 · Photograms – a magical concept.
